Echoes of an Unlived Hour is a hauntingly beautiful reflection on the moments we leave behind — the words we never said, the calls we never returned, and the love we realized too late.
Told through thirty-one quiet yet powerful chapters, it traces the final thoughts of a dying man revisiting the people, memories, and regrets that shaped his life. Each echo is a confession of the heart — tender, painful, and deeply human.
A moving meditation on time, loss, and redemption, this book will linger with you long after the last page.
